The Uniformed Services University of the Health Sciences (USU), located on the National Naval Medical Campus (NNMC) in Bethesda, MD, intends to negotiate on a sole source basis with High Throughput Genomics (HTG) in Tucson, AZ for one SuperCapella Imaging System, including a one year service agreement, installation, and training. This product will be procured in accordance with the procedures of FAR Part 12-Commercial Items and FAR Part 13-Simplified Acquisition Procedures. Sole source determination is made in accordance with: FAR Part 13.106-1 Soliciting Competition (b) Soliciting from a single source (1) For purchases not exceeding the simplified acquisition threshold, contracting officers may solicit from one source if the contracting officer determines that the circumstances of the contract action deem only one source reasonably available. The project is to develop a high throughput Radio-Informatics platform to analyse gene expression signatures for radioprotection and biodosimetry. The project uses the qNPA array plate technology with a defined gene set for radiation exposure and then create an emergency response test. The assay is carried out in a 96 microplate and the array needs to be read and analyzed by a specially designed chemiluminescence imager in very high-throughput. The absolute need of SuperCapella Imager and for sole source: 1. The assay is performed using a HTG kit 2. The kit can be analysed only by HTG SuperCapelleIa Imager 3. The imager comes with proprietary 96 plate array reader which is absolute necessity for sample analysis 4. The HTG assay kit has been used to generate samples during the last six months. If the associated HTG imager is not used, all six months of research will be lost. 5. The unique capability of SuperCapella Imager to extract data in high-throughput from 47 spot arrays, which is a deliverable of the funded project, cannot be met, if we do not have the imager and associated software.
